Isaac Adewole, minister of health, has directed the chief medical directors (CMDs) and medical director (MDs) of federal government tertiary health institutions to fill the vacancies created by resident doctors who have “abandoned” their training programme.

Resident doctors in government hospitals embarked on a nationwide strike on Monday.

According to Boade Akinola, spokesperson of the ministry, the directive was contained in a circular signed by Amina Shamaki, permanent secretary, federal ministry of health,

The circular read as follows:

“It has come to the notice of the Management of the Ministry that some Resident Doctors in your establishment have voluntarily withdrawn from the Residency Training Program by refusing to report for training without authorization. Public Service Rule, PSR 030402 (e) is relevant.

“This is in spite of the ongoing negotiations on their demands put forward by the representatives of the National Association of Resident Doctors (NARD) under the auspices of the Nigerian Medical Association.

“In view of this development, you are hereby directed to replace all the Doctors that have withdrawn their services, with others from the pool of applicants for the training programs in the various disciplines in order not to create ominous gap in training with attendant disruption of health care delivery in your facility.

“Meanwhile, the ministry is working with the panel on the review of the Residency Training Program in Nigeria, led by Professor Wole Atoyebi, the Registrar of the National Postgraduate Medical College, to fast-track the development of a comprehensive blueprint for postgraduate training of doctors in the country.
“Please, ensure immediate compliance.”

Update

The meeting ended after several hours and the resolutions reached are as follows;

(1) The Ministry of Health will come up with a list of those entitled to skipping and the amount, and they will pay  them in one week. Forty two (42) institutions that have not been implementing skipping should be asked to commence implementation immediately. Committee of CMDs to meet in one week and implement skipping and any CMD that is unable to pay should appear at the next meeting on July 14. The judgment of the Industrial Court must be executed.

(2) That by First week of July, guidelines on Residency Training will be made available.

(3). Entry point for House Officers should be from 9 step 4. It should be implemented immediately by the Chief Medical Directors.

(4). They should also start implementing pensions immediately.

(5). On those unfairly sacked, NARD will make records available to the ministry of Health. Minister of Health should issue a circular to CMDs to review the issue of those sacked unfairly without recourse to the earlier circular detailing the template to be followed. Circular to be sent on Wednesday June 22nd 2016 by the Minister to all health institutions and Federal Medical Centres running the Residency programme.

(6). The issue of FMC Owerri will be revisited. Meeting appealed to Minister to take a second look at it since doctors did not declare strike ab initio.

(7) IPPIS Will be implemented immediately, and doctors should be migrated to the platform with immediate effect.
Speaker to meet with Minister of Finance on the issue of IPPIS for all doctors.

(cool. Speaker should appeal to state Governors to pay Resident Doctors.

(9)Minister of Health said: “We will do everything humanly possible to implement all the decisions arrived at in this meeting including the fact the circular sacking Resident doctors be ignored by all the parties concerned.”
